Job Summary **Kyotee Printing \& Technology Services Chile SpA** seeks a practical, organized, and detail-oriented ***Printing Production Assistant*** to join our production team in Viña del Mar. As a Printing Production Assistant, you will support daily printing and graphic production activities, including material preparation, reviewing production information and work orders, assisting with digital printing processes, supporting finishing activities, inspecting finished work, organizing supplies, and maintaining accurate production records. You will collaborate closely with printing operators, graphic production staff, digital teams, quality control, operations, and customer service to ensure printing jobs are completed accurately, safely, and in accordance with production requirements. This position is ideal for recent graduates and professionals with limited experience interested in printing, graphic arts, digital production, printing technology, manufacturing, design, or operational production.
